Epistles in a Nutshell

Rate this book
What’s the point? In a pragmatic era overloaded with information, most of us want to get to the point quickly. With Bible reading almost becoming a lost discipline among Christians, this book is designed to help people quickly get the point each epistle writer is making amid each idea, chapter and letter. It is not intended to become a substitute for the epistles, nor a commentary. Rather it is designed to be a help that might encourage Christians to dig deeper as the prevailing point has been made obvious. This is a helpful tool for pastors and all readers of the Bible.The writers of the epistles all have a unique testimony of Christ, and although that influences their perspective when seeking to encourage, strengthen and challenge the early church, there is no contradiction in their message. Some time is taken to explore the unique perspective of each author to help the reader get to know the person behind each letter.
